In the Brunswick area, most reputable companies charge by the square foot, with average prices ranging from $0.25 to $0.50 per square foot for a standard hot water extraction cleaning. Key factors affecting your final quote include the carpet's soil level (influenced by local red clay soils), the presence of stubborn pet stains, and any required pre-treatment for high-traffic areas. Always request an in-home or detailed virtual estimate, as online or phone quotes can vary significantly once the technician assesses the specific job.
Gibson County's high humidity, especially in summer, can significantly extend carpet drying times to 6-12 hours or more after a professional cleaning. To combat this, reputable local cleaners use powerful air movers and may schedule cleanings on drier days when possible. For optimal results and to prevent mildew, we recommend scheduling cleanings during Brunswick's drier seasonal windows, typically in late spring or early fall, and ensuring your home's HVAC system or fans are running to aid circulation.

Yes, professional cleaners are experienced with the stubborn red clay stains prevalent in West Tennessee soils. The process involves a specialized alkaline pre-treatment to break down the clay's iron oxide, followed by hot water extraction. It's crucial to inform your cleaner about clay stains beforehand so they bring the correct solutions. For maintenance, promptly blotting wet clay tracks with club soda before they dry can prevent them from setting until a professional cleaning can be scheduled.
